DBP ranges in drinking drinking water might be minimized by making use of disinfectants such as ozone, chloramines, or chlorine dioxide. Like chlorine, their oxidative Qualities are enough to wreck some pretreatment unit operations and needs to be eradicated early inside the pretreatment system. The whole removal of some of these disinfectants can be problematic. As an example, chloramines may degrade throughout the disinfection system or throughout pretreatment removing, thus releasing ammonia, which in turn can carry more than into the concluded h2o. Pretreatment unit functions has to be built and operated to sufficiently eliminate the disinfectant, ingesting drinking water DBPs, and objectionable disinfectant degradants. A serious problem can happen if unit operations built to take out chlorine had been, with out warning, challenged with chloramine-containing ingesting drinking water from the municipality that were mandated to cease usage of chlorine disinfection to adjust to ever tightening EPA Ingesting Drinking water THM specifications.
Other steam characteristics not in-depth inside the monograph, particularly, the presence of even little portions of noncondenseable gases or perhaps the existence of the superheated or dry state, could also be essential for apps which include sterilization. The large release of Power (latent heat of condensation) as water improvements from the gaseous to the liquid point out is The main element to steam's sterilization efficacy and its efficiency, normally, being a warmth transfer agent. If this section alter (condensation) just isn't permitted to transpire since the steam is amazingly warm and in a persistent Tremendous heated, dry condition, then its usefulness can be critically compromised.

It is usually recognized that if a product possesses antimicrobial Qualities due to the presence of a particular preservative or thanks to its formulation, this antimicrobial property has to be neutralized to Recuperate feasible microorganisms. This neutralization could possibly be obtained by the usage of a specific neutralizer, by dilution, by a combination of washing and dilution, or by any mixture of these methods.
Distillation Distillation models supply chemical and microbial get more info purification via thermal vaporization, mist elimination, and h2o vapor condensation. Many different layouts is available like single outcome, a number of effect, and vapor compression. The latter two configurations are normally Utilized in greater programs because of their producing potential and effectiveness. Distilled drinking water methods demand distinct feed h2o controls than essential by membrane units. For distillation, because of thought need to be provided to prior elimination of hardness and silica impurities that could foul or corrode the warmth transfer surfaces together with here prior removal of These impurities which could volatize and condense along with the h2o vapor.

The Purified Drinking water monograph also makes it possible for bulk packaging for industrial use in other places. When this is finished, the expected specifications are All those in the packaged h2o Sterile Purified Water, apart from Sterility and Labeling. There is certainly a possible for microbial contamination and also other top quality changes of this bulk packaged non-sterile water to occur. For that reason, this way of Purified H2o must be prepared and stored in such a vogue that limits microbial growth and/or simply used in a timely style in advance of microbial proliferation renders it unsuitable for its supposed use. Also dependant upon the material used for packaging, there may be extractable compounds leaching in the h2o in the packaging. However this text may meet its required chemical characteristics, these types of extractables may render the h2o an inappropriate choice for some programs. It's the person's responsibilitiy to assure fitness to be used of the packaged write-up when used in manufacturing, clinical, or analytical programs where the pure bulk kind of the drinking water is indicated.
